1 Kings 21:16 -

And it came to pass, when Ahab heard that Naboth was dead, that Ahab arose up [According to the LXX ; his first act was to rend his clothes and put on sackcloth. Afterwards "he rose up," etc.] to go down [The "Great Plain, on the margin of which Jezreel stands, is at a much lower level than Samaria, which is in the mountain district of Ephraim"] to the vineyard of Naboth the Jezreelite, to take possession of it. ["Behind him—probably in the back part of his chariot—ride his two pages, Jehu and Bidkar ( 2 Kings 9:26 )," Stanley. But the expression "riding in pairs after Ahab" (A.V. "rode together after") does not make it certain that they were in the same chariot. Indeed, they may have been on horseback. This was apparently ( 2 Kings 9:26 ) on the day after the murder.]
